Product Introduction

Overview

The SN74HCT573DWR, produced by Texas Instruments, is an octal transparent D-type latch with 3-state outputs. This device is designed to drive highly capacitive or relatively low-impedance loads, making it suitable for various applications such as buffer registers, I/O ports, bidirectional bus drivers, and working registers. The latch-enable (LE) input allows the Q outputs to respond to the data (D) inputs when high, and latch the data when low. Additionally, a buffered output-enable (OE) input can place the outputs in a high-impedance state, which is useful for bus lines without the need for interface or pullup components.

Key Features

  • Operating voltage range of 4.5V to 5.5V
  • High-Current 3-State Outputs capable of driving bus lines directly or up to 15 LSTTL loads
  • Low power consumption with a maximum supply current (ICC) of 80 μA
  • Typical propagation delay (tpd) of 21ns
  • ±6-mA output drive at 5V
  • Low input current of 1 μA maximum
  • Inputs are TTL-Voltage compatible
  • Bus-structured pinout
